What Is Real Estate Lead Management?
Real estate lead management is the process of managing potential clients or leads through every stage of the sales pipeline. It involves the collection, tracking, nurturing, and conversion of leads to ensure they eventually make a purchase or engage in a transaction. Proper lead management helps real estate agents build meaningful relationships with clients and close deals more effectively.
Effective lead management includes:
- Lead Generation: Capturing leads from various channels (websites, social media, ads, referrals, etc.).
- Lead Tracking: Monitoring leads’ interactions and progress throughout the sales pipeline.
- Lead Nurturing: Communicating with leads through personalized follow-ups to keep them engaged.
- Lead Conversion: Turning leads into active clients by closing deals successfully.

Key Components of Effective Real Estate Lead Management
To excel at managing leads in real estate, there are several key components you should consider:
1. Lead Generation
The first step in real estate lead management is generating leads. This can be done through various channels such as:
- Online Forms: Capture leads through forms on your website or landing pages.
- Social Media: Use social media platforms like Facebook, Instagram, and LinkedIn to engage with potential clients.
- Paid Advertising: Leverage Google Ads, Facebook Ads, or other online ad platforms to reach a broader audience.
- Referrals: Encourage past clients to refer you to others.
- Open Houses: Engage visitors at open houses and capture their contact details.
2. Lead Tracking
Tracking the progress of each lead is vital to managing them effectively. You should have a system in place to:
- Track Lead Source: Know where your leads are coming from to identify the most effective lead generation methods.
- Monitor Lead Activity: Keep track of how often leads engage with your content, email newsletters, or property listings.
- Use CRM Systems: A Customer Relationship Management (CRM) system is essential for tracking all lead interactions and ensuring no lead is left behind.
3. Lead Nurturing
Not all leads will convert immediately. Some may need time to make a decision. Lead nurturing ensures you stay in touch and continue to provide value. Some key nurturing strategies include:
- Email Campaigns: Use targeted email marketing campaigns to stay in front of leads.
- Personalized Follow-Ups: Regularly check in with leads to remind them of properties they may be interested in.
- Content Marketing: Share informative blog posts, newsletters, or property updates to keep leads engaged and informed.
4. Lead Conversion
Once leads are nurtured and engaged, it’s time to focus on conversion. Here are some strategies to increase your conversion rate:
- Clear Call-to-Action (CTA): Provide clear next steps for your leads. Whether it’s scheduling a call, setting up a property viewing, or contacting you for further information, make sure they know how to move forward.
- Tailored Presentations: Create personalized property presentations based on the lead’s preferences and needs.
- Timely Follow-Ups: Stay consistent with follow-ups. Quick responses to queries show leads that you are attentive and reliable.
- Close the Deal: Once the lead is ready to commit, assist them with the closing process. Ensure they have all the necessary information and documents to finalize the deal.
Tools and Technologies for Real Estate Lead Management
The right tools can make managing leads much easier and more effective. Here are some of the top tools that can streamline your lead management process:
1. CRM Systems
A CRM system is the backbone of any real estate lead management strategy. It allows agents to:
- Track leads’ information and interactions
- Automate follow-ups and reminders
- Manage property listings and client communications
- Monitor pipeline progress
- Integrate with marketing tools
Popular CRMs for real estate include:
- Salesforce: A powerful CRM with customization options.
- HubSpot: A user-friendly platform with various marketing and lead management features.
- Zoho CRM: Offers advanced analytics and reporting features for lead tracking.
2. Email Marketing Platforms
Email marketing platforms help you automate follow-ups and send personalized content to leads. Some popular options include:
- Mailchimp: An easy-to-use email marketing platform with automation features.
- Constant Contact: A popular tool for creating professional-looking email campaigns.
3. Lead Capture Forms
Lead capture forms help you gather information from potential clients. These can be embedded on your website or linked in social media ads. Platforms like Typeform and Google Forms offer customizable form templates that are ideal for real estate.
4. Marketing Automation
Marketing automation tools, like Pardot and Marketo, help automate the entire lead management process, including nurturing and conversion.
5. Chatbots
A chatbot on your website can instantly capture lead information and provide instant responses to client inquiries. This improves your lead response time and customer engagement.
Best Practices for Real Estate Lead Management
To make the most of your lead management system, follow these best practices:
- Qualify Leads Early: Implement a system to qualify leads based on specific criteria (budget, property preferences, buying timeframe, etc.) early in the process.
- Stay Organized: Use your CRM to categorize and prioritize leads based on their stage in the buying journey. This helps you focus on high-priority prospects.
- Engage Consistently: Regularly check in with your leads through emails, phone calls, or texts. Consistent communication keeps your brand top of mind.
- Personalize Communication: Tailor your messages based on the lead’s preferences and interactions. Personalization increases engagement and conversions.
- Track Results: Continuously track the success of your lead management efforts. Look at conversion rates, time spent nurturing leads, and overall ROI to see what’s working and what’s not.
How to Improve Your Lead Management Process
If you want to take your real estate lead management to the next level, consider these steps:
- Automate Follow-Ups: Use automated workflows to follow up with leads at specific intervals, ensuring no one is forgotten.
- Leverage Analytics: Use CRM analytics to track lead activity and identify patterns in successful conversions.
- Train Your Team: Ensure that everyone in your team is well-trained on lead management best practices and tools.
